Overview

Living with her snobby family on the brink of bankruptcy, Anne Elliot is an unconforming woman with modern sensibilities. When Frederick Wentworth – the dashing one she once sent away – crashes back into her life, Anne must choose between putting the past behind her or listening to her heart when it comes to second chances.

How It Feels

Read from this film's synopsis, keywords and credits, and used to work out what it sits beside.

A tender rekindling of a love that was once lost, where Anne must reconcile her past choices with the possibility of a second chance. The film moves with the contemplative grace of a period romance that trusts in quiet emotional moments over spectacle.
